Building brand awareness is one of the most important things for any company. Having business cards and brochures that contain accurate contact information will help many people remember who you are. When giving out these business cards or brochures, it can be useful to put some form of promotion on them that links back to your site. This way, when your website is visited by somebody after they have received one of your promotional items, then there is more chance that they will become a customer because they already know a little bit about your business.

4) Get A Great Business Sign

Have you ever seen a poorly designed sign that had the name of a company on it? If so, then I’m sure that many people will remember how unprofessional and untidy the sign looked because of bad design and incorrect font usage. A great business sign can make people want to visit your establishment and know what to look out for when they are driving around.
